Picsimlab supports picsim microcontrollers pic16f84, pic16f628, pic16f648, pic16f777, pic16f877a, pic18f452, pic18f4520, pic18f4550 and pic18f4620 and. Go to the location where you downloaded the installer. Obviously, it has correctly read the sn from the pk3. The tutorial here also shows a comparison between the output files. If you only want to install mplab x ide integrated development environment or mplab ipe integrated programming environment, checkuncheck the appropriate boxes. Installing and configuring mplab x and xc compiler this post is tested on ubuntu linux. Installing mplab x and pickit2 on ubuntu lack of focus. It is called an integrated development environment ide, because it provides a single integrated environment to develop code for embedded microcontrollers. Now download the linux version of mplab x off the microchip website, which is all straight forward. Since the new mplab xc32 compiler is backwards compatible with the mplab c compiler for pic32 mcus, point the executables to the new xc32 equivalents. Dec 23, 2019 mplab data visualizer comes as a standalone application and as a plugin tomplab x. The pickit 2 development programmerdebugger pg164120 is a lowcost development tool with an easy. Now you can double check, using the command ls l whether the file acquired the x attribute.
But it should work similarly for mac os x and windows. It seems like there is support for the dspic33 series of microcontrollers, but i have to do some more research to know if they will work in mplab x with the pickit2 or if a pickit3 is necessary. Hi all, i have been running into issues trying to install xc32, xc16, and mplabx on a ubuntu 14 64bit machine. To install mplabdatavisualizerstandalonebeta windows, download this package and open it in ide. I decided to try and get the project to compile using. Known issues dv856 in ubuntu, clicking on the documentation icon or pressing f1 might not launch the documentation in an. The good news is that this can be used with mplab 8. Depending on your windows security settings, you may get a window asking if you are sure you want to run this program. Using the shell, you have to reach the folder where files have been downloaded. For example microchip not only doesnt provide repository for their software, making you download and install every version separately, but they also dont provide uptodate instructions. Download mplabx ide microchip pic windows, mac and linux. Install or update mplabx, gputils, gpsim and sdcc for. The tutorial here shows some of the key features and advantage of mplab x with xc8 compiler and a sample code for blinking a led on a pic18f4550 microcontroller.
Im also getting ready to install mplab x on ubuntu 11. In addition, and more important, i notices some weird unstable behavior where. Microchip gallery mplabdatavisualizerstandalonelinux. The mplab x integrated programming environment ipe on vimeo. Mplab x ide is a software program that runs on a pc windows, mac os, linux to develop applications for microchip microcontrollers and digital signal controllers. This is a summary of the steps involved in setting up development tools under linux for microchip pic microcontrollers. Mplab x ide and xc8 compiler tutorial to blink led. On ubuntu i am using gtkterm select the devttyacm0 port on windows 7 i am using teraterm windows users should remember to install the cdc drivers, you can find at the bottom of the mplab xpress page click on the download tab or get. Installation tutorial for mplabx and the compiler the. I have been using pinguino for quite some time to program my dwengo board from within linux, but as the source code grows larger, the pinguino sketches arent always the most convenient code structure. Install mplab x ide and xc32 compiler chipkit development. Installing mplab x on ubuntu 14 64bit machine microchip. Stack overflow for teams is a private, secure spot for you and your coworkers to find and share information. To install mplab x on newer ubuntu one must first explicitly add architecture.
This means you have to also download the new microchip xc compiler as well. Installation dependencies on 64bit linux developer help. These instructions were performed on a fresh install of ubuntu 11. Lts stands for longterm support which means five years, until april 2025, of free security and maintenance updates, guaranteed. Im trying to install mplab x onto my kali linux 64bit os and every time i get to the last part of installation i receive this message. Microchip mplabx installation on 64bit ubuntu system for.
For example microchip not only doesnt provide repository for their software, making you download and install every version separately, but they. Nothing is really too tricky just a few gotchas along the way that hopefully these instructions will help you avoid. Download the latest lts version of ubuntu, for desktop pcs and laptops. Build with mplabx and xc16 actions github marketplace. This section explains how to get started programming the pstar in the c language using mplab x and xc8. In mplab x ide, a new mplab xc32 plugin will be provided with the mplab x ide installer. Mplab x integrated development environment ide is an expandable, highly configurable software program that incorporates powerful tools to help you discover, configure, develop, debug and qualify embedded designs for most of microchips microcontrollers and digital signal controllers. Microchip mplabx installation on 64bit ubuntu system june 27, 2014 zj laczik 7 comments the microchip mplabx ide, ipe and xc8 packages need additional 32bit libraries and so their installation is slightly more involved than just running the installer scripts. After installing mplab x and successfully build and install sdcc we have to make some settings on mplab x in order to work with sdcc. Dec 22, 2012 step 11 info box if you already had mplab ide v8. Im trying to install mplab x ide on my linux system ubuntu but it fails.
So does all the other links except for the ones for mplab ide. Having gone to all this trouble to install mplab 8. After installing microchips mplab x ide on a recent 16. Download mplabx ide microchip pic windows, mac and. Download the installer appropriate to your operating system.
The mplab xc compilers require a subset of these libraries, so if you install them for mplab x ide, you will be all. Everywhere else i have read seems to indicate that you need the 32 bit version of the jre to get the programmers to work. Microchip mplabx installation on 64bit ubuntu system for the. We have experienced more than 20 minutes while loading the cof version of the example proposed in the tutorial with a pc with a 2. Download picsimlab pic simulator laboratory for free. Microchip mplabx installation on 64bit ubuntu system. Microchip gallery mplabdatavisualizerstandalonebeta. When i go to select the tool, under pickit3, it says self test not supported sn. Mplab data visualizer comes as a standalone application and as a plugin tomplab x. Minimum system requirements minimum compiler requirements install mplab x ide linux. Mplab xc16 is a compiler for 16bit pic and dspic microcontrollers.
Mplab x a free integrated development ide from microchip for programming their pic microcontrollers. Aug 26, 20 installing and configuring mplab x and xc compiler this post is tested on ubuntu linux. Mplab x ide works seamlessly with the mplab development ecosystem of software and tools, many of which. The project creation process can take a very long time depending on your pc and loadable image file type. I have created ubuntu trusry packages for the most recent versions of gputils, psim and sdcc, and also updated the mplab x toolchain plugin for sdcc.
If using mplab ide, be sure to install the latest mplab x ide before installing this tool. Development tools downloads mplab x ide by microchip and many more programs are available for instant and free download. At the same time, you might as well download the free 8bit c compiler this is needed if you want to play with the code configurator the excellentlooking automatic code generation tool the firm has written. Linux pic mplabx more than 1 year has passed since last update. So, after giving up on finding the specific config bit that was causing the problem, i copied debians config over, ran make olddefconfig and installed the new 3. When i went to the microchip website i noticed that the compiler was up to version 1. To install mplabdatavisualizerstandalonebetawindows, download this package and open it in ide. All the library functions and more supported by mpide are supported by mplab x ide. Dec 30, 2015 mplab x ide is a software program that runs on a pc windows, mac os, linux to develop applications for microchip microcontrollers and digital signal controllers. Microchip gallery mplabdatavisualizerstandalonelinux 1. As promised these are the instructions for installing mplabx on ubuntu linux. I try to open link by right clicking and selecting open but a popup says right click is disabled. Now you have to accord the execute access to the mplax file, using the command. Picsimlab supports picsim microcontrollers pic16f84, pic16f628, pic16f648, pic16f777, pic16f877a, pic18f452, pic18f4520, pic18f4550 and pic18f4620 and simavr microcontrollers atmega328.
Mplab x is a open source cross platform that is used to develop applications based on pic micro controllers. Install mplab x ide and compiler xc8 for the pierin pic18 in. Install mplab x ide and compiler xc8 for the pierin pic18. Download the mplab x ide version of this same blinking project which is coded a linux ubuntu machine. Install or update mplabx, gputils, gpsim and sdcc for the. Known issues dv856 in ubuntu, clicking on the documentation icon or pressing f1 might not launch the documentation in an external browser as expected.
Wait until the installer has finished installing all components of the. Microchips mplabx ide have wrong fonts and unreadable tabs. Run the windows, linux or os x compiler installer application, e. Left clicking on mplab x ide links on the same page works fine.
Instalando a ide mplab x e o compilador xc8 no ubuntu. Unfortunately, the kde developers have moved on to a new version of qt the underlying ui library without maintaining backward compatibility. Operating system support for windows, mac os and linux will move to 64bit only starting with mplab x ide version 5. Instalando a ide mplab x e o compilador xc8 no ubuntu video. Uncheck the box if you already have a compiler or want to download one later. Picsimlab is a realtime emulator of development boards with integrated mplabxavrgdb debugger. The following stepbystep manual give one solution to resolve the usb permission problem. Like the mplabx ide, the mplab data visualizer is based on thenetbeans platform. Jul 19, 2019 nesse video mostro um tutorial ensinando a instalar a ide mplab x e o compilador xc8 da microchip no ubuntu. I moved to ubuntu a few weeks ago and now use the beta 5 at home no problems, new and get lost finding stuff having come from 8. Apr 29, 2020 download picsimlab pic simulator laboratory for free. The mplab xc8 c compiler is a freestanding iso c90 compiler that supports all 8bit pic mcus. Required the path to the projec to build relative to the repository.
Leave the box checked if you want to have your web browser opened to the microchip mplab xc compiler download page to download a compiler for use with mplab x ide. Consequently, most linux distributions, such as ubuntu 11. The 32mxgeneric device is, as its name implies, a nonspecific target that can be used to represent a generic core device installation. Picsimlab is a realtime emulator for pic and arduino. I prefer eclipsebased ides over netbeans, but the debugger integration is good and the ide is certainly functional. I noticed when i booted from debians kernel, i could run 32bit apps, including the mplab installer.